The Plotzker Young Men's Independent Association was an American society for Jewish immigrants from Plock, Poland. "The Jewish presence in Plock (Yiddish: Plotzk) dates back many centuries, probably to the 13th and 14th centuries, when records include them. The Polish kings extended rights to them in 1264 and the 14th century, and provided continued political support through the centuries. At the beginning of the 19th century, their more than 1200 residents comprised more than 48% of the city's population in what is considered the city's Old Town; through the century, their proportions ranged from 30s and 40 percent. " (Wikipedia, 2016) The Association was formed in 1893. Very scarce. OCLC lists no copies worldwide. Previous owners bookplate. Boards have some minor edgewear. Overall about very good condition.
